Child Neuropathy Syndrome: contents, criteria and principles of diagnostics
The principle of polyprofessional assessment is the most important condition of diagnostic procedure of mental disorders which is based on identification of all reasons causing these disorders. There are various approaches to systemize risk factors of disontogenesis. In recent years in Russian psychiatric literature the concept of mental diathesis is discussed as the special form of mental disontogenesis. Mental diathesis is thought to be a predisposition for various mental diseases. Concept of "neuropathy" in which clinical picture somatic symptoms are prevailed can be named as "somatovegetative diathesis". Such disorder proceeds with the expressed vegetative reactions and somatic lability, with instability of vegetative regulation. The data received by the most of researchers, and the results of our studying of the structure of a neuropathic syndrome allow us to believe that the acquired condition of immaturity of vegetative regulation used to be the cornerstone of a congenital or early neuropathy. Thus hypererethism and exhaustion with symptoms of lossed mental balance and asthenia also could be noted. The allocation of the clinical characteristics of the neuropathic syndromes allows us to formulate its obligate diagnostic criteria which can be considered as the general diagnostic criteria with some basic signs of a neuropathic syndrome. Neuropathic symptomocomplex seems the most structured in the early childhood and it can be diagnosed as an independent illness form - as a neuropathy syndrome. Thus it is admissible to speak about neuropathies when we meet the expressed structure of a syndrome satisfying to the general diagnostic criteria of neuropathy, but not only to separate psychopathological symptoms. These criteria unite all neuropathic forms and are necessary for diagnostics of neuropathic disorders. Unfortunately today neuropathy is excluded from diagnostic codes of ICD-10 in spite of the fact that in children's psychiatry this diagnosis in a number of countries is still applied in clinical practice. Moreover, it is considered that the neuropathic symptomocomplex is included as an initial stage into formation of many mental disorders of children's and adolescents' as a factor of "ground". Moreover, comparison of diagnostic criteria of a neuropathy syndrome to the categories of ICD-10 testifies that the clinical symptomatology of basic diagnostic criteria of neuropathy corresponds to the maintenance of the categories F80, F82, F83 and F84.
